Youth May Create Leadership Skills For Bright Future: Ahsan
Rukhshan Mir (@rukhshanmir) Published August 01, 2016 | 03:07 PM
ISLAMABAD, (UrduPoint / Pakistan Point News - 1st August, 2016) : Federal Minister for Planning, Development and Reform, Ahsan Iqbal Monday urged the youth to create leadership skills among themselves as it was essential for a better and bright future. Addressing the International Youth Conference here, he said, the successful human being had an ability to search ray of hope even in the darkness. He said, there was a need to create positive thinking among the youth by eliminating desperation and hopelessness. The Minister said, the present era belonged to educational revolution which could strengthen economy, adding, the Muslim world suffered badly because of staying away from knowledge and research. He said, the future wars would be fought in the field of education and added, Pakistani youth were performing better despite the limited resources.
Ahsan Iqbal said, the development didn't mean to achieve financial gains rather it was human resource development. He said, the human being had always a reason to live and stressed to develop an ability to compete other nations in education and inventions. Appreciating the Pakistani youth for their important role in the field of Information Technology, he said, the telecommunication infrastructure in Pakistan could compete the world. Pakistan, he said, was more safer than it was in 2013 as the backbone of terrorists and extremist had been broken. He said, owing to visionary leadership and robust policies of the present government,Pakistan was now 10th emerging economy of the world.
